Tuberculosis (TB) and lung cancer are two major health problems worldwide. In 2019, pulmonary TB resulted in 11 million cases and 1.3 million deaths globally. Thailand is one of only 14 countries on all three lists of “high burden countries” for TB. The TB incidence rate in Thailand is 137 per 100,000. Globally, lung cancer resulted in 1.8 million deaths in 2020, according to the WHO. In Thailand, the incidence of lung cancer was 22.8 and 11.5 per 100,000 among males and females, respectively, in 2018. Early screening with chest X–ray (radiography) prevents the spread of TB and increases lung cancer survival. However, X–ray image interpretation requires trained radiologists, of which there are only 1,400 in Thailand. Furthermore, most of these specialists work in urban areas. The wait time for results is at least 1 hour. Some patients must leave from work to receive results. This difficulty has resulted in high costs and also excess mental health strain. We have developed an advanced technology named “AI (Artificial Intelligence) Chest 4All (DMS–TU) For Thai People.” This highly efficient innovation achieves rapidity, equality, and comprehensive coverage of high–quality health care services able to consistently reach segments of the Thai population who live in remote areas. These impacts are especially notable in TB and lung cancer patients, as well as high–risk groups, including the elderly, low mobility and bedridden patients, and inmates. Many in these populations still lack sufficient access to medical care. Furthermore, this project was a technological development according to this concept of “by Thai people for Thai people,” which resulted in lower costs compared to imported technologies from abroad. We aimed to inspire the next generation to create something useful for the Thai people and to establish good health and sustainable well–being for all.

Pulmonary TB and lung cancer remain major health problems in Thailand. Accurate and rapid diagnosis of chest–related diseases is crucial for providing timely detection and early medical treatment for infected individuals. Our main objective is to aid radiologists in Thailand (especially in rural areas where there is shortage of staff) in formulating faster and more precise diagnosis for patients. Patients in remote areas, vulnerable populations, and high–risk groups (i.e., the elderly, low mobility and bedridden patients, and inmates) have limited and inequitable access to the necessary tools for rapid diagnosis and treatment due to distance and limited resources. Thus, the “AI Chest 4All (DMS–TU) For Thai People” program addresses those shortfalls. Currently, there are three portions of the program: 1. AI as a standalone program for small hospitals (45 hospitals) 2. AI connected with PACS (Picture Archiving and Communication System) for medium to large hospitals (77 hospitals) 3. AI installed in mobile chest X–ray vehicles for remote areas and inmates (5 service units)

Government agencies have implemented this initiative in 122 hospitals, spread across all regions of Thailand, and in 5 mobile chest X–ray service vehicles, thus targeting populations who live in remote areas of Thailand. The targeted groups included TB and lung cancer patients, with a particular focus on high–risk groups, including the elderly, low mobility and bedridden patients, and inmates. Many in these populations still lack sufficient access to medical care. An evaluation of the program’s implementation at Lampang Hospital, located in the north of Thailand, found encouraging improvements in diagnosis outcomes. The resulting sensitivity, specificity, and accuracy rates were as high as 98.3%, 95.2%, and 97.2% for the categories of suspected active pulmonary TB, suspected lung malignancy, and no finding. These results demonstrate the initiative is an effective tool for chest radiograph screening, especially among pulmonary TB patients. Increased diagnosis will reduce the spread of TB and increase the speed of screening. Therefore, we can say that “AI chest for all (DMS–TU) for Thai people” is a smart technology for pulmonary TB elimination in Thailand.

a. Describir cómo se implementó la iniciativa incluyendo desarrollos y pasos clave, actividades de monitoreo y evaluación y la cronología. (300 palabras)
“AI Chest 4 All (DMS–TU) For Thai People” Timeline 1. Development (Jul.–Sep. 2018): The use of deep learning has become a fundamental and established discipline that uses AI to help analyze, critique, and recognize patterns from a given dataset as a way to help diagnose diseases via radiological image scanning. Deep learning, a subcategory of machine learning, uses an established neural network system to enable the creation of back–to–back models with pre–set programs capable of achieving the model’s desired results via the use of AI. These foundational networks and algorithms were established. 2. Performance Testing (Sep. 2018–Sep. 2019): The AI models were trained through data simulation to interpret chest radiographs. 3. Research (Sep. 2018–Sep. 2019): Further development of the technology was achieved via research using chest images of willing participants approved under the Ministry of Public Health’s Human Research Ethics Committee (No. 6/2019). 4. Implementation (Dec. 2019–Apr. 2020): Government agencies implemented the initiative in 122 hospitals, covering all regions of Thailand, and in 5 mobile chest X–ray service vehicles. The program targeted patients in remote areas, the elderly, those with limited mobility, and prison inmates. 5. Assessment (Apr. 2020–Dec. 2020): The initiative was evaluated for accuracy, speed, and overall satisfaction. 6. Improvement (May 2020–May 2021): The program was improved based on the obtained results. Furthermore, we plan on inventing a deep learning model framework for lung segmentation and localization of COVID–19 from radiograph images in 2022. (file attached; Timeline and Evaluation Result)***
b. Explicar claramente los obstáculos encontrados y cómo se solucionaron. (100 palabras)
In the early phase, the biggest obstacle was data management. At first, substantial manpower was required to physically transport data between departments and several adjustments were necessary to account for incompatible systems. As a solution, a cooperation agreement was signed between the government and the private sector to connect the AI initiative to the PACS system. This method has since been implemented in 77 hospitals across all regions of Thailand. The increased connectivity and computing power greatly improve access to accurate radiological interpretations for vulnerable population in remote areas.

a. Explicar de qué manera(s) la iniciativa es innovadora en el context de su país o region. (Máximo 100 palabras)
A significant innovation of the “AI Chest 4 All (DMS–TU) For Thai People” model is its unique pre–processing approach that uses different pre–processing techniques for each layer of the 3–channel radiography image. Furthermore, the massive image database can utilize the power of “Big Data” to provide novel insights into TB and lung cancer diagnosis. Machine learning allows the program to continuously improve. Outside of the program itself, it can lead to other changes. Policy makers can leverage this database to formulate disease prevention strategies, and it can provide a framework for implementing AI in other health care services.

A key takeaway was the importance of having a clear goal. Long–term planning by leadership is very important. It was key to have a system–wide view to recognize the need for increased capacity of health services and develop a solution that could be widely adopted. Another key takeaway was the challenges encountered with trying to integrate multiple health information systems. Data management was a major hurdle early on. The process initially required workers to transmit data across departments and systems. The solution included a cooperation agreement signed with the private sector to create a unified image database and transmission system (PACS), which greatly improved the efficiency and expandability of the program. Next Steps (2021–2023) 1.Expanding the number of hospitals integrated with PACS and increasing the number of mobile X–ray vehicles to increase the throughput of the system and broaden access to the technology. 2.Connecting the system to include telemedicine consultations, which will lessen the burden on consumers and bring more equitable healthcare quality. 3.Developing a large database on a cloud platform that can be used for problem analysis and proper strategic policy planning. It also supports health research and other innovations to respond to disruptive changes.
